We are having issues reading certain information off a PDF file generated
from CFMX. While visually the file appears to be normal, the font
properties appear really odd. Using PDFlib FontReporter
(http://www.pdflib.com/download/free-software/fontreporter), the report
returns the following information about the fonts in the PDF:
General Info
Fonts from Invoice_1361.pdf
8 page(s), 4 font(s)
Producer: iText by lowagie.com (r1.02b;p128)
Encoding: Identity-H, ToUnicode table
YQYVPL+TimesNewRomanPS-BoldMT
Character collection: Adobe-Identity-0, CIDFontType2, Embedded, Subset
Encoding: Identity-H, ToUnicode table
QIBAQQ+TimesNewRomanPSMT
Character collection: Adobe-Identity-0, CIDFontType2, Embedded, Subset
Encoding: Identity-H, ToUnicode table
FBCPPA+TimesNewRomanPS-ItalicMT
Character collection: Adobe-Identity-0, CIDFontType2, Embedded, Subset
Encoding: Identity-H, ToUnicode table
ADRMJD+TimesNewRomanPS-BoldItalicMT
Character collection: Adobe-Identity-0, CIDFontType2, Embedded, Subset
Encoding: Identity-H, ToUnicode table
I am being told that the root of the issue is the prefix attached to the
name of the font. (Ex: YQYVPL+TimesNewRomanPS-BoldMT).
Can anyone explain what this prefix is and what it's for? Does anyone know
how to get rid of the prefix and is it possible to do so in CFMX?
